O chrome em execução no Windows envia detalhes de autenticação para login automático?

0

Eu tenho um aplicativo / site da Web que usa o AD como um armazenamento de autenticação. Agora, os usuários podem usar as mesmas credenciais para fazer login nos aplicativos do nosso site, como fazem para fazer o login no Windows.

No entanto, seria legal se o Google Chrome conseguisse de alguma forma obter esses detalhes e enviá-los ao servidor automaticamente, por meio de uma extensão ou algo assim ???

Dessa forma, se alguém visitar o site enquanto estiver conectado à máquina Windows em nossa rede, ele não precisará redigitar a senha, mas, se acessado externamente, ainda precisará fazer login no site.

O que precisa acontecer para tornar isso uma realidade? O Chrome é o nosso navegador de escolha.

    
por Alex.Barylski 29.05.2014 / 17:16

1 resposta

0

Nada deve ser necessário, já que o Chrome oferece suporte nativamente, assim como o IE e até mesmo o Firefox (embora seja necessário um pouco de persuasão).

Se não estiver acontecendo, posso pensar em várias possibilidades:

  • Você tem um firewall bloqueando o handshake de autenticação
  • O AD no servidor da Web não está no mesmo domínio que o domínio de login do Windows - portanto, as credenciais que estão sendo passadas não são, de fato, válidas. Isso não é um show-stopper, já que o armazenamento da Credencial do Windows pode manter as credenciais apropriadas, se solicitado pelo usuário. Como alternativa, você pode criar uma confiança unidirecional para que o AD usado pelo servidor da Web confie na autenticação fornecida pelo AD de login do Windows.
  • Embora usando o AD, o servidor da Web não está, de fato, usando credenciais do Windows para autenticar, mas algum outro mecanismo, como o OAuth ou até mesmo um login baseado em formulários, usando um armazenamento de dados separado.

Onde está o servidor web em relação ao domínio do Windows e ao usuário? Eles estão todos na mesma rede interna ou o servidor da Web está fora da sua rede corporativa?

    
por 30.05.2014 / 00:26